And to complete the “estimated duration” part you will need to list all things you need by field such as :

  • Game Design (research + production)
  • 2D concept (research + production)
  • if 3D game >> 3D assets (mainly production)
  • Music (effects + Music + voices)
  • Programming (mainly production)

Could be a good start.

The worst is if you do not know any of those specialties you will need a skilled Lead to first guide you.
